During the course of events, instead of just being incorporated into my program, it bore fruit and became an standalone program. ---- **What is Ikonikos, after all?** It is an [image] manager that, instead of working with files and directories, works with tags. You can assign your files tags, and search through them. Files are appended into a database, but can be copied back to disk anytime. |||Features:||| * Uses labels - no need of directories anymore. Just use Ikonikos' powerful search filter. * Slideshow - Ikonikos can slideshow your images using the filter, through manual specification, or all of them. * Two-clicks backup - with two clicks, you can backup all the images of your database. * Carry everything with you, anywhere! - If you have the starkits, just carry Ikonikos' folder with you. * Portable - Ikonikos has both Linux and windows support. * Zero configuration - no need to read any configuration files. Just use it and enjoy it! * Uses [sqlite%|%sqlite3%|%] - an easy to use, yet extremely powerful, database. All its reading and copying operations are atomic, so there's little possibility of corruption between them. ---- ** I'm interested.
